Lying all alone in the middle of the South Atlantic Ocean, Tristan da Cunha was first inhabited in 1816. Its main settlement, Edinburgh of the Seven Seas, is widely considered to be the most remote permanent settlement on earth.

The Kerguelen Islands are 2,051 miles from any civilization and have no natural residents, although they are regularly occupied by up to 100 French engineers, scientists, and researchers each year.
